Arsenal Overview

The arsenal overview of Pakistan’s Strategic Rocket Forces delves into the comprehensive inventory of missile systems that form the backbone of the country’s nuclear deterrent capabilities. This essential component encompasses a diverse array of missiles designed for various ranges and operational scenarios, ensuring a robust and adaptable defense posture against potential threats.

Key components of Pakistan’s Strategic Rocket Forces arsenal include:

  • Ghaznavi: A short-range ballistic missile with the ability to deliver conventional and nuclear warheads.
  • Shaheen series: Ranging from medium to intermediate-range ballistic missiles, such as Shaheen I and II, offering enhanced striking capabilities within and beyond the region.
  • Babur cruise missiles: Providing precision strike capabilities with varying ranges, enhancing Pakistan’s operational flexibility and response options.

These advanced missile systems undergo continuous evaluation, modernization, and testing to uphold operational readiness and effectiveness. The arsenal overview underscores Pakistan’s commitment to maintaining a credible deterrence posture while continually enhancing its strategic capabilities to safeguard national security interests in a dynamic regional landscape.
